Reiki is a gentle, non-invasive Japanese healing technique that promotes relaxation, stress reduction, and overall well-being. The word "Reiki" combines two Japanese words: "Rei," meaning universal, and "Ki," meaning life energy.
During a Reiki session, a trained practitioner places their hands lightly on or just above the body, acting as a channel for healing energy. This energy is believed to flow through the practitioner to the client, helping to balance the body's energy and promote natural healing processes.
Reiki is based on the idea that when our life force energy is low or blocked, we're more likely to feel stress, illness, or pain. By enhancing the flow of this energy, Reiki aims to support physical, emotional, and spiritual well-being.

While more research is needed, several studies suggest potential benefits of Reiki:
Pain and Anxiety Reduction: A 2015 systematic review published in the Journal of Evidence-Based Complementary & Alternative Medicine found that Reiki may help reduce pain and anxiety in chronically ill patients.
Improved Quality of Life: A 2019 study in the Journal of Alternative and Complementary Medicine suggested that Reiki may improve quality of life for older adults by reducing pain, anxiety, and depression symptoms.
Post-operative Recovery: A 2017 study in the Journal of PeriAnesthesia Nursing found that Reiki was effective in reducing pain and anxiety in patients recovering from total knee arthroplasty.
Dementia Care: A small 2015 study published in Research in Gerontological Nursing suggested that Reiki might help improve memory and behavior in patients with mild cognitive impairment or mild Alzheimer's disease.
Heart Rate and Blood Pressure: A 2011 study in Holistic Nursing Practice found that Reiki treatments were associated with a significant reduction in both diastolic blood pressure and heart rate in older adults.
Caregiver Stress Reduction: A small study conducted in 2021 explored the effects of Reiki on caregivers of cancer patients. The study involved 42 participants who received weekly Reiki sessions for six weeks. The researchers concluded that caregivers reported reduced stress levels associated with their caregiving duties after receiving Reiki treatments. While this study was small in scale, it provides encouraging insights into how Reiki might support not only patients but also their caregivers.
Increasingly, hospitals and healthcare facilities in the UK, particularly in England, are recognizing the potential benefits of Reiki:
University College London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ust offers Reiki as part of its complementary therapy services, particularly in its cancer care unit.
The Christie NHS Foundation Trust in Manchester, one of the largest cancer treatment centres in Europe, includes Reiki in its complementary therapy program.
Southampton University Hospital NHS Trust provides Reiki therapy through its complementary therapy team, especially for oncology patients.
The Royal Free London NHS Foundation Trust has offered Reiki sessions to patients and staff as part of its staff wellbeing program.
Guy's and St Thomas' NHS Foundation Trust in London has included Reiki in its portfolio of complementary therapies available to patients.
In Scotland, NHS Lanarkshire has offered Reiki therapy as part of its complementary and alternative medicine services.
Some hospices, such as St Christopher's Hospice in London, have incorporated Reiki into their palliative care services.
This growing acceptance is based on Reiki's potential to enhance patient comfort, reduce stress, and complement traditional medical treatments, particularly in post-operative care and pain management.
